Crisis Averted - Misprinted Number Forwarded to Distress Centre
Publish Date:
Monday, January 16, 2012
Issue Resolved
On January 5th, we shared that Distress Centre's 24 hour crisis line number had been misprinted in the 2012 Telus White Pages and Yellow Pages. We are now very relieved and pleased to share that the incorrect number has been forwarded to our lines, so no further calls will be lost. Callers who find and dial our number from a search in the telephone directories will be met with the caring voice of one of our volunteers and not an inactive line.
Thank you to Telus for their prompt response, acting immediately upon learning of the issue and forwarding the line to us at no cost. Thank you also to the keen-eyed caller who alerted us to the problem. To verify, our correct 24 Hour crisis line number is 403-266-HELP (4357). We would ask everyone to adjust any information or printed materials you have on hand, or produce with the proper information.
